Steven Jakob Matz (born May 29, 1991) is an American professional baseball pitcher for the St. Louis Cardinals of Major League Baseball (MLB). He has previously played in MLB for the New York Mets and Toronto Blue Jays .

Nov 29, 2021 · The Cardinals announced they signed left-handed pitcher Steven Matz to a four-year contract, bringing him from the Mets to St. Louis. Matz, who pitched to a 3.82 ERA in 2021, said he was attracted by the Cardinal Way, Yadier Molina and the fans.
